Calls for Service

In 2024 our Patrol Division answered 53,329 calls for service . Calls for service consist of all 9-1-1 calls, non-emergency calls to police dispatch, along with self-generated calls such as motor vehicle stops and property checks.

As highlighted earlier in this report, increased visibility in our patrol division was a main priority in 2024. That increased visibility led to major reductions in several key categories which resulted in a safer community. The first major reduction due to our increased visibility was in the area of motor vehicle fatalities. In 2024, there was a reduction of traffic fatalities by 40%. Any reduction in this number is a positive, but to nearly reduce those numbers in half is a direct correlation on how visibility and enforcement aid in those reductions. The second large reduction was in the area of property crimes and non-violent offenses. Residential burglaries were down 28%, theft was down 12%, and shoplifting offenses remained the same. Robbery cases were also down over 50%. These statistics demonstrate the departments concerted interest in public safety and that our high visibility enforcement efforts are making our community a safer place to live
